The summer transfer window is reaching a fever pitch, with Julian Alvarez emerging as one of the most discussed names on the market. The 26-year-old attacker has signaled his intention to move on from Atlético de Madrid, sparking significant interest from several of Europe’s elite clubs. While Arsenal has been heavily linked to the Argentina international, the London club is reportedly preparing a secondary strategy involving a PSG star should they fail to land the 2022 world champion.

Expectations for a busy transfer period are high this year. The situation surrounding Julian Alvarez is particularly captivating, as the forward expressed a desire to leave Atlético de Madrid following the Albiceleste’s encounter with Austria during the 2026 World Cup. The talented striker appears to have multiple high-profile options for his next career move, with FC Barcelone and Arsenal both mentioned as serious contenders for his signature.
Is Bradley Barcola the primary alternative for Arsenal?
Securing a deal for Julian Alvarez might prove to be a complex challenge for Arsenal. As a result, the Premier League side is actively scouting other reinforcements to bolster their front line. Bradley Barcola has surfaced as a profile of great interest to the Gunners. The France international, who is also competing in the 2026 World Cup, has impressed the recruitment team in London, and they are now closely monitoring his status in the French capital.
Bradley Barcola considers his options away from Paris
It appears that Bradley Barcola is keeping his doors open regarding a potential transfer. Although he remains a significant part of Luis Enrique’s plans at PSG, the 23-year-old winger does not have a guaranteed starting spot due to the intense competition from players like Khvicha Kvaratskhelia, Ousmane Dembélé, and Désiré Doué. This lack of undisputed status has made the player receptive to outside interest, including inquiries from Liverpool. Arsenal is now positioned to enter the race for the winger, viewing him as the ideal backup if the pursuit of Julian Alvarez does not reach a successful conclusion this summer.
